Brief overview of a few changes since the Red Hat Linux 9 time frame:

Icons
=====

    * Reworked the entire icon set, now generated by XML configs and
      icon sheets
    * Multiple icon sizes are now available (not fully complete yet)
    * All icons are now pixel optimized per size
    * New mimetype file icons
    * Updated stock icons
    * Initial support for KDE stock icons (actions) now available (size
      issues need to be sorted out, so it's not working quite yet)
    * Gnome panel icons are 36x36 instead of 24x24 (for the time being,
      at least...)


Window Decorations
================

    * Window frame decorations have a new style
    * Metacity theme implemented
    * KDE's KWin theme needs to be updated still


Widgets
=======

    * A few tweaks for the GTK+ theme configuration.
    * Additional color schemes are now available for Bluecurve

Access these additional themes by selecting "desktop menu > preferences 
 > theme" from the panel, hitting the "Details..." button, and in the 
"Controls" tab, select "Bluecurve-Slate" or some other Bluecurve color 
scheme.
